In preparation of a more dynamic and richer smartphone experience, we are instituting a FREE 50 minute limit per month for all calls to the U.S. and Canada for smartphone app users. Once your monthly limit is reached, you can purchase additional TALK credits to continue calling the U.S./Canada and to call anywhere in the world. You can also wait until the next month to use the app, when your FREE 50 minutes to the U.S. and Canada are replenished. If you think you will come close to that limit or you are interested in saving even more on your local, long distance, and international calls, you can now purchase TALK Credits to call anywhere in the world at very low rates.netTALK offers enhanced calling plans which makes international calls even more affordable. The North American Add-on is only $70 per year for calling throughout the U.S., Canada, Mexico and Puerto Rico. The International Add-on is only $120 per year for calling up to 60+ countries.

BIG MISTAKE! Purchased Nettalk Duo Wifi last June. It never worked as a satisfactory phone service. At first I had to reboot the thing every day to keep it online. After weeks of torment and hours waiting to talk to customer service to try and get the thing to work, a service rep got that fixed and it stayed connected. Even then the voices sound wavery when talking to someone and would drop calls. It became a joke with our friends - "make your point quickly cause this phone will drop us soon". I decided in August to port back to a reliable service with Comcast. The porting nightmare began as it is now Jan 9, 2013 and last night we finally got reliable phones. Comcast claims Nettalk would not respond to requests to release the number. I called Nettalk (long wait) to insist they release the number. I was given a bogus email address to send my request to a 3rd prover service who would release the number. It was kicked back. I bugged Comcast for weeks and they were also at wits end. Nettalk held our phone # hostage all these months. Paid $79 too much and today will return it to Target who will likely not want it but I am giving it back with a formal complaint about the product.
